What is super cooled water?

Supercooling, also known as undercooling, is the process of lowering the temperature of a liquid or a gas below its freezing point without it becoming a solid. Droplets of supercooled water often exist in stratus and cumulus clouds.

What are Eskimo?

Eskimo (/ˈɛskɪmoʊ/ ESS-kih-moh) or Eskimos is a term use for the indigenous circumpolar peoples who have traditionally inhabited the northern circumpolar region from eastern Siberia (Russia) to Alaska (United States), Northern Canada, Nunavik, Nunatsiavut, and Greenland.
